Personally I like to get hold of cars with no more than 50,000k's. I always buy stock standard, that way you know you have got a reasonably good starting base. However, when buying any car that doesn't have a factory warranty, get it on a hoist. Look for engine oil leaks, transmission and diff. Check diff for pinion and axle seal leaks in particular. Check all bushes for wear and distortion. Also if it doesn't have a service record that's up to date, I steer clear. And yes M class BMW's are very expensive items to maintain, as nothing is cheap to replace. I'm sure you will find the Ford product much easier on your financial resources. Be patient, become educated and all will end well. Personally it took me 7 months to find the right car. Also buy a manual, more engaging for street duty, and a more reliable longer term option, and resale.
